Upgrade procedure

The upgrade procedure depends on the Odin Automation version you use (former Odin Service Automation, Parallels Automations).

You cannot jump over a version, for example, you cannot upgrade from version 1277 to 1994, without setting up version 1972. Following is the APS package upgrade path:

  1. Upgrade to version 670
  2. Upgrade to version 1277
  3. Upgrade to version 1972
  4. Upgrade to version 2007
  5. Upgrade to version 2052

Depending on the Odin Automation version, follow the upgrade instruction:

Upgrade for Odin Automation 8.0

  1. Upgrade aps-php-runtime to 8.0-121: for this, download the corresponding file from https://docs.cloudblue.com/oa/8.0/sdk/resources/downloads/.
  2. Upgrade APS package to acronis-backup-cloud-2.2-2052.x86_64.rpm: download it here http://dl2.acronis.com/u/ci/aps-abc/2.0/2052/AcronisBackupCloud-2.2-2052.premium.app.zip or http://dl2.acronis.com/u/ci/aps-abc/2.0/2052/acronis-backup-cloud-2.2-2052.premium.x86_64.rpm.

Upgrade for Odin Automation 7.4

  1. Upgrade aps-php-runtime to 7.4-113: for this, download the corresponding file from https://docs.cloudblue.com/oa/7.4/sdk/resources/downloads/.
  2. Upgrade APS package to acronis-backup-cloud-2.2-2052.x86_64.rpm: download it here http://dl2.acronis.com/u/ci/aps-abc/2.0/2052/AcronisBackupCloud-2.2-2052.premium.app.zip or http://dl2.acronis.com/u/ci/aps-abc/2.0/2052/acronis-backup-cloud-2.2-2052.premium.x86_64.rpm.

Upgrade for Odin Automation 7.3

  1. Upgrade aps-php-runtime to 7.3-101: for this, download the corresponding file from https://docs.cloudblue.com/oa/7.3/sdk/resources/downloads/.
  2. Download file http://dl2.acronis.com/u/ci/aps-abc/2.0/2052/AcronisBackupCloud-2.2-2052.premium.app.zip.
  3. Upgrade APS package to acronis-backup-cloud-2.2-2007.x86_64.rpm: for this, use file AcronisBackupCloud-2.2-2052.premium.app.zip/rpms/acronis-backup-cloud-2.2-2007.premiu m.x86_64.rpm from the archive. Detailed instruction how to do so is in the APS deployment guide.
  4. Upgrade Odin Automation to 7.4.
  5. Upgrade aps-php-runtime to 7.4-113: for this, download the corresponding file from https://docs.cloudblue.com/oa/7.4/sdk/resources/downloads/.
  6. Upgrade APS package to acronis-backup-cloud-2.2-2052.x86_64.rpm: for this, use file AcronisBackupCloud-2.2-2052.premium.app.zip/acronis-backup-cloud-2.2-2052.premium.x86_ 64.rpm from the archive. Detailed instruction how to do so is in the APS deployment guide.

Upgrade for Odin Automation 7.0-7.1

  1. Upgrade Odin Automation to 7.3.
  2. In case the current version of Acronis APS is lower than 1884, involve Odin and refer to https://kb.odin.com/en/131431.
  3. Upgrade aps-php-runtime to 2.3-55: for this, download the corresponding file from https://docs.cloudblue.com/oa/7.3/sdk/resources/downloads/.
  4. Download file http://dl2.acronis.com/u/ci/aps-abc/2.0/2052/AcronisBackupCloud-2.2-2052.premium.app.zip.
  5. Upgrade the APS package to 1972: for this, use file AcronisBackupCloud-2.2-2052.premium.app.zip/rpms/acronis-backup-cloud-2.2-1972.premiu m.x86_64.rpm from the archive. Detailed instruction how to do so is in the APS deployment guide.
  6. Upgrade aps-php-runtime to 7.3-101: for this, download the corresponding file from https://docs.cloudblue.com/oa/7.3/sdk/resources/downloads/.

  8. Upgrade Odin Automation to 7.4.
  9. Upgrade aps-php-runtime to 7.4-113: for this, download the corresponding file from https://docs.cloudblue.com/oa/7.4/sdk/resources/downloads/.
  10. Upgrade APS package to acronis-backup-cloud-2.2-2052.x86_64.rpm: for this, use file AcronisBackupCloud-2.2-2052.premium.app.zip/acronis-backup-cloud-2.2-2052.premium.x86_ 64.rpm/ from the archive. Detailed instruction how to do so is in the APS deployment guide.

Upgrade for Odin Automation 6.0

  1. In case the current version of Acronis APS is lower than 1884, involve Odin and refer to https://kb.odin.com/en/131431.
  2. Download file http://dl2.acronis.com/u/ci/aps-abc/2.0/2052/AcronisBackupCloud-2.2-2052.premium.app.zip.
  3. Upgrade APS package to 1925: for this, use file AcronisBackupCloud-2.2-2052.premium.app.zip/rpms/acronis-backup-cloud-2.2-1925.premiu m.x86_64.rpm from the archive. Detailed instruction how to do so is in the APS deployment guide.
  4. Upgrade Odin Automation to 7.3.
  5. Upgrade aps-php-runtime to 2.3-55: for this, download the corresponding file from https://docs.cloudblue.com/oa/7.3/sdk/resources/downloads/.
  6. Download file http://dl2.acronis.com/u/ci/aps-abc/2.0/2052/AcronisBackupCloud-2.2-2052.premium.app.zip.
  7. Upgrade the APS package to 1972: for this, use file AcronisBackupCloud-2.2-2052.premium.app.zip/rpms/acronis-backup-cloud-2.2-1972.premiu m.x86_64.rpm from the archive. Detailed instruction how to do so is in the APS deployment guide.
  8. Upgrade aps-php-runtime to 7.3-101: for this, download the corresponding file from https://docs.cloudblue.com/oa/7.3/sdk/resources/downloads/.
  9. Upgrade APS package to acronis-backup-cloud-2.2-2007.x86_64.rpm: for this, use file AcronisBackupCloud-2.2-2052.premium.app.zip/rpms/acronis-backup-cloud-2.2-2007.premium.x 86_64.rpm/ from the archive. Detailed instruction how to do so is in the APS deployment guide.
  10. Upgrade Odin Automation to 7.4.
  11. Upgrade aps-php-runtime to 7.4-113: for this, download the corresponding file from https://docs.cloudblue.com/oa/7.4/sdk/resources/downloads/.
  12. Upgrade APS package to acronis-backup-cloud-2.2-2052.x86_64.rpm: for this, use file AcronisBackupCloud-2.2-2052.premium.app.zip/acronis-backup-cloud-2.2-2052.premium.x86_ 64.rpm/ from the archive. Detailed instruction how to do so is in the APS deployment guide.
